Subject: [PATCH RFC v7 11/11] pvqspinlock, x86: Enable qspinlock PV support for XEN
Date: Wed, 19 Mar 2014 16:14:09 -0400 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1395260049-30839-12-git-send-email-Waiman.Long@hp.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1395260049-30839-1-git-send-email-Waiman.Long@hp.com>
This patch adds the necessary KVM specific code to allow XEN to support
the sleeping and CPU kicking operations needed by the queue spinlock PV
code.
Signed-off-by: Waiman Long <Waiman.Long@hp.com>
---
arch/x86/xen/spinlock.c | 90 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++---
kernel/Kconfig.locks | 2 +-
2 files changed, 86 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)
diff --git a/arch/x86/xen/spinlock.c b/arch/x86/xen/spinlock.c
index 06f4a64..78891ee 100644
--- a/arch/x86/xen/spinlock.c
+++ b/arch/x86/xen/spinlock.c
@@ -17,6 +17,12 @@
#include "xen-ops.h"
#include "debugfs.h"
+static DEFINE_PER_CPU(int, lock_kicker_irq) = -1;
+static DEFINE_PER_CPU(char *, irq_name);
+static bool xen_pvspin = true;
+
+#ifndef CONFIG_QUEUE_SPINLOCK
+
enum xen_contention_stat {
TAKEN_SLOW,
TAKEN_SLOW_PICKUP,
@@ -100,12 +106,9 @@ struct xen_lock_waiting {
__ticket_t want;
};
-static DEFINE_PER_CPU(int, lock_kicker_irq) = -1;
-static DEFINE_PER_CPU(char *, irq_name);
static DEFINE_PER_CPU(struct xen_lock_waiting, lock_waiting);
static cpumask_t waiting_cpus;
-static bool xen_pvspin = true;
__visible void xen_lock_spinning(struct arch_spinlock *lock, __ticket_t want)
{
int irq = __this_cpu_read(lock_kicker_irq);
@@ -213,6 +216,74 @@ static void xen_unlock_kick(struct arch_spinlock *lock, __ticket_t next)
}
}
+#else /* CONFIG_QUEUE_SPINLOCK */
+
+#ifdef CONFIG_XEN_DEBUG_FS
+static u32 kick_stats; /* CPU kick count */
+static u32 hibernate_stats; /* Hibernation count */
+
+static inline void inc_kick_stats(void)
+{
+ add_smp(&kick_stats, 1);
+}
+
+static inline void inc_hib_stats(void)
+{
+ add_smp(&hibernate_stats, 1);
+}
+#else /* CONFIG_XEN_DEBUG_FS */
+static inline void inc_kick_stats(void)
+{
+}
+
+static inline void inc_hib_stats(void)
+{
+
+}
+#endif /* CONFIG_XEN_DEBUG_FS */
+
+static void xen_kick_cpu_type(int cpu)
+{
+ xen_send_IPI_one(cpu, XEN_SPIN_UNLOCK_VECTOR);
+ inc_kick_stats();
+}
+
+/*
+ * Halt the current CPU & release it back to the host
+ */
+static void xen_hibernate(void)
+{
+ int irq = __this_cpu_read(lock_kicker_irq);
+ unsigned long flags;
+
+ /* If kicker interrupts not initialized yet, just spin */
+ if (irq == -1)
+ return;
+
+ /*
+ * Make sure an interrupt handler can't upset things in a
+ * partially setup state.
+ */
+ local_irq_save(flags);
+
+ inc_hib_stats();
+ /* clear pending */
+ xen_clear_irq_pending(irq);
+
+ /* Allow interrupts while blocked */
+ local_irq_restore(flags);
+
+ /*
+ * If an interrupt happens here, it will leave the wakeup irq
+ * pending, which will cause xen_poll_irq() to return
+ * immediately.
+ */
+
+ /* Block until irq becomes pending (or perhaps a spurious wakeup) */
+ xen_poll_irq(irq);
+}
+#endif /* CONFIG_QUEUE_SPINLOCK */
+
static irqreturn_t dummy_handler(int irq, void *dev_id)
{
BUG();
@@ -258,7 +329,6 @@ void xen_uninit_lock_cpu(int cpu)
per_cpu(irq_name, cpu) = NULL;
}
-
/*
* Our init of PV spinlocks is split in two init functions due to us
* using paravirt patching and jump labels patching and having to do
@@ -275,8 +345,13 @@ void __init xen_init_spinlocks(void)
return;
}
+#ifdef CONFIG_QUEUE_SPINLOCK
+ pv_lock_ops.kick_cpu = xen_kick_cpu_type;
+ pv_lock_ops.hibernate = xen_hibernate;
+#else
pv_lock_ops.lock_spinning = PV_CALLEE_SAVE(xen_lock_spinning);
pv_lock_ops.unlock_kick = xen_unlock_kick;
+#endif
}
/*
@@ -318,6 +393,7 @@ static int __init xen_spinlock_debugfs(void)
d_spin_debug = debugfs_create_dir("spinlocks", d_xen);
+#ifndef CONFIG_QUEUE_SPINLOCK
debugfs_create_u8("zero_stats", 0644, d_spin_debug, &zero_stats);
debugfs_create_u32("taken_slow", 0444, d_spin_debug,
@@ -337,7 +413,11 @@ static int __init xen_spinlock_debugfs(void)
debugfs_create_u32_array("histo_blocked", 0444, d_spin_debug,
spinlock_stats.histo_spin_blocked, HISTO_BUCKETS + 1);
-
+#else /* CONFIG_QUEUE_SPINLOCK */
+ debugfs_create_u32("kick_stats", 0644, d_spin_debug, &kick_stats);
+ debugfs_create_u32("hibernate_stats",
+ 0644, d_spin_debug, &hibernate_stats);
+#endif /* CONFIG_QUEUE_SPINLOCK */
return 0;
}
fs_initcall(xen_spinlock_debugfs);
diff --git a/kernel/Kconfig.locks b/kernel/Kconfig.locks
index a70fdeb..451e392 100644
--- a/kernel/Kconfig.locks
+++ b/kernel/Kconfig.locks
@@ -229,4 +229,4 @@ config ARCH_USE_QUEUE_SPINLOCK
config QUEUE_SPINLOCK
def_bool y if ARCH_USE_QUEUE_SPINLOCK
- depends on SMP && (!PARAVIRT_SPINLOCKS || !XEN)
+ depends on SMP
--
1.7.1
